About the Specialization

What is General at S.K.V.M. College, Fatuha Patna?

This Master of Commerce (MCom) program at Sri Krishna Vallabh Mahavidyalaya, affiliated with Patliputra University, focuses on developing advanced theoretical knowledge and practical skills in various aspects of business and commerce. The curriculum is designed to meet the evolving demands of the Indian corporate sector, providing students with a comprehensive understanding of management, finance, marketing, and human resources. While there is no single specialization, students can opt for elective groups in Accounting & Finance, Marketing Management, Human Resource Management, or Banking & Insurance Management in their later semesters, allowing for focused study.

Who Should Apply?

This program is ideal for commerce graduates (BCom, BBA, or equivalent) seeking to deepen their understanding of advanced business concepts and managerial practices. It caters to fresh graduates aiming for entry-level managerial positions, as well as working professionals in India looking to enhance their qualifications, upskill in specific domains, or transition into leadership roles within the dynamic Indian business landscape. Aspirants with a strong foundation in business principles and an interest in analytical and strategic thinking are well-suited.

Why Choose This Course?

Graduates of this program can expect to secure diverse career paths in the rapidly growing Indian economy, including roles as financial analysts, marketing managers, HR executives, business consultants, or academicians. Entry-level salaries typically range from INR 3-6 lakhs per annum, with significant growth potential up to INR 10-20 lakhs or more for experienced professionals in leading Indian companies and multinational corporations operating in India. The program equips students with analytical and decision-making skills crucial for advancement.
